Locate Bank Branches with MICR Codes
Navigating the financial landscape can be a challenging process. When you need to move funds or obtain important banking information, knowing your bank branch's MICR code is essential. A MICR code, which stands for Magnetic Ink Character Recognition, is a unique identification number assigned to each bank branch. This alphanumeric code allows banks to manage checks and other financial transactions efficiently.
- To uncover the MICR code for your bank branch, you can review your bank statements or visit the official website of your bank.
- Alternatively, you can reach out to your bank's customer service team for assistance in finding the MICR code.
